DEATHS

To all families who have lost loved ones during the past week or so, we offer our deepest sympathy.

Edith Rebecca Beglin, Ballytramo­nt, Castlebrid­ge, died on Wednesday, February 21. She is survived by her husband Joe, son Dominic, daughter-in-law, relatives and friends. Removal took place on Friday, February 23, to Castlebrid­ge church with Requiem Mass on Saturday morning at 11 o’clock and burial afterwards to Castlebrid­ge cemetery.

The death occurred on Thursday, February 22, of Séamus McKenna, Curracloe. Husband to Ann, and father of Clare, Kieran, Sarah, Anne and Colm and brother to Eileen, Mairin, Pádraig, Theresa, Brian and Siobhán, he is also survived by his sons-in-law, grandson, relatives and extended family. His remains reposed at Mulligans funeral home on Sunday, February 25, with burial on Monday, February 26, to Curracloe cemetery.

The death occurred on Wednesday of last week, February 28 of John Hearne, Glenbough, Screen. He is survived by his wife Eileen and children John, Colm, Kenneth, Austin, Michelle, Anne and Barry and also by his brother Ollie. COOKERY DEMONSTRAT­ION

Oylegate National School parents’ associatio­n are holding a cookery demonstrat­ion with celebrity chef Edward Hayden in the Riverside Park Hotel on Wednesday, April 18, to raise funds for the School.

This well know celebrity chef will be whipping up a range of delicious and tasty meals. These can be easily recreated at home and are ideal for all cooks regardless of skill level. Edward is very familiar to radio and television audiences from his weekly cookery slots on TV3’s Ireland AM and regular appearance­s on radio.

LOCAL LINK

Local Link Wexford provides secure, reliable and affordable transport for the rural communitie­s of County Wexford. Services are open to everyone and all ages. The services will accommodat­e those attending appointmen­ts, shopping etc. Where possible they will collect passengers from their homes.
